Let me just say this, and you all can take it for whatever it's worth and apply it where needed: I won't make any claims here b/c I don't see the point and it only ends up coming off ridiculous anyway. Let me only say that I've been around the block a bit myself as a musician and artist. After 18 years of playing guitar, if there is one thing I have learned it's that you are never as good as you think you are as there is always someone around the corner who can shred your a$$. Making boastful claims and being a loudmouth only cheapens one's self as a musician and especially as a person. Whenever I meet a guitarist that I don't think is very good I believe that there is always something postive even where there seems to be nothing. A little humility and encouragement goes a long way. Just as when I meet someone that I find impressive I am very put off if they have a haughty attitude. It's just not cool. I've known a few really incredible guitar players, some were jerks and some were very nice people. To me anyway, it's important to be a good musician but much more important to inspire others to be good musicians themselves. What comes around goes around...bad karma...whatever you want to call it. Why be a blight when you can be a positive influence to someone? There is enough negative in the world and up and coming musicians have plenty of obsticles as it is. That's all I have to say.
